Output 751171ef0e20dac67e4126d640de1092cea5530a6c9154c55b4dc1367df23289:6

value
3102659
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 15636fcc8af6ef743e34492b2157c18e2632cf9b OP_EQUALVERIFY OP_CHECKSIG
address
12x6K1j5NZbYkErrxHjUbE8sHrdjBvNiJo
transaction
751171ef0e20dac67e4126d640de1092cea5530a6c9154c55b4dc1367df23289
spent
true